Requirements for Licensure
- High School Diploma
- Associate Degree of a minimum of
two (2) years University with a Science background would be
an asset.
The Oregon Health Licensing Offices'
Board of Denture Technology, in conjunction with the Office
of Degree Authorization and the Department of Education has
determined academic subject requirements in credit hour quantities
for licensure as a denturist:
|
| Course |
Credit Hours |
| General Anatomy
and Physiology |
8 |
| Orofacial Anatomy |
2 |
| Dental Histology
and Embryology |
2 |
| Microbiology and
Infection Control |
4 |
| Pharmacology |
3 |
| Emergency Care |
1 |
| Oral Pathology |
3 |
| Peridontology |
2 |
| Dental Materials |
5 |
| Ethics and Jurisprudence |
1 |
| Nutrition |
4 |
| Geriatrics |
2 |
| Denture Laboratory
Technology - Theory and Practice |
37 |
| *Clinical Denture
Technology - Practice |
16 |
| English Composition |
3 |
| Electives |
10 |
| TOTAL |
103
Credit Hours |
| *This
can be satisfied by obtaining 1,000 hours of practice in a school-operated
or school-supervised clinic, or in a preceptorship approved by the
Board of Denture Technology. At least 400 hours must be in direct
patient contact |
